After a disappointing Memorial Day weekend, the White Sox sit in third place in the A.L. Central, 5. 5 games behind the Cleveland Indians and 3.0 games behind the Detroit Tigers for the Wild Card berth. The Magic Number is 121, down a bit from the last Update. (Travel prevented the Update from publishing since last Wednesday, which is just as well, since there wasn't much good news to report.) Ozzie continues to search for a winning lineup. Going into yesterday's action, he had employed 35 different combos. Many were dictated by injury; some by rest; but a fair number resulted from the hunt for the winning formula. Enter the Update, with the best lineup the Sox can put on the field given the players on the Big League roster right now. (Team record not counting yesterday's game when player bats in that spot listed in parentheses.)
  1. Erstad (18-12)
  2. Iguchi (11-8)
  3. Thome (12-7)
  4. Konerko (16-12)
  5. Dye (15-9)
  6. Pierzynski (7-5)
  7. Crede (9-5)
  8. Uribe (6-4)
  9. Terrero (2-2)

The combined record is 96-64 with this lineup. Not too shabby. The Update challenges you -- and Ozzie -- to come up with a better batting order that covers all the positions.
